The ‘Herd Immunity’ of Christian Community
Learning Lab Webinar
May 26, 2021 @ 3p ET

This month we will be joined by Dr. Philip Meadows, the Sundo Kim Professor of Evangelism here at Asbury Seminary.

We will explore how small communities of disciples can resist the virulent infections of this world, while living fearlessly on mission within it, through radical commitment to Jesus and one another. Lethal viruses are one thing, but there have always been, and always will be, more lethal contagions in circulation: the powers of sin, darkness and death. What lessons can be learned from the pandemic about the intentional pursuit of discipleship when it is all over? And how does the Gospel really become more contagious than Covid 19?!

We are excited to partner with leaders and entrepreneurs who are engaging in new, innovative approaches to church planting in the 21st century. Each year, qualified planters are selected to be a part of our Fellowship Program. Fellows participate in a one-year cohort with other planters from a variety of contexts and backgrounds. They also receive grant funding of up to $5,000, enjoy free resources, and receive regular coaching calls from an expert in a contextually appropriate area. If you are in the first 1-3 years of planting a new church, then we invite you to apply for our next cohort beginning in Summer 2021.

Have you ever felt called to start a new church that takes seriously both the call to Gospel faithfulness and the Biblical message of racial reconciliation? Such a call is as terrifying as it is exciting, but with prayer and the right training, that vision can become a reality. We have crafted the Multiethnic Church Planting Institute to help prepare women and men to answer their call and start innovative and thriving communities of faith that bridge historical divides and embody the unity we have in Christ. This hybrid Institute blends video content and live-virtual sessions to create an effective but flexible training experience for ministry.
